How Our Garage Water Removal Process Works
Our team follows a meticulous process to ensure that every step is taken to restore your garage to its original condition. We start by containing the affected area to prevent further damage and then use advanced equipment to extract the water. Next, we dry the area using specialized drying equipment, and finally, we inspect the area to ensure that it’s safe and dry.
Step 1: Containment
We use specialized equipment to contain the affected area preventing further damage and water spread. This step is crucial in preventing secondary damage and ensuring a safe working environment.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We use advanced equipment to extract the water from your garage, including wet vacuums and pumps. This step is critical in removing as much water as possible to prevent further damage.
Step 3: Drying
We use specialized drying equipment to dry the affected area, including dehumidifiers and air movers. This step is essential in preventing mold growth and ensuring that the area is safe and dry.
Step 4: Inspection
We inspect the area to ensure that it’s safe and dry. This step is crucial in identifying any potential issues and ensuring that the area is ready for use.

Warning Signs You Need Garage Water Removal
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ore the following warning signs, and contact us immediately if you notice any of the following: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Musty odors can show mold growth which can be hazardous to your health. If you notice a persistent musty smell in your garage, it’s essential to address the issue immediately.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s crucial to investigate further and address the issue before it becomes a bigger problem.
Visible Water Stains
Visible water stains can show water damage. If you notice any water stains on your walls or ceiling, it’s essential to address the issue immediately to prevent further damage.
Unusual Sounds or Creaks
Unusual sounds or creaks can show structural damage. If you notice any unusual sounds or creaks in your garage, it’s crucial to investigate further and address the issue before it becomes a bigger problem.
Visible Mold or Mildew
Visible mold or mildew can show a health hazard. If you notice any visible mold or mildew in your garage, it’s essential to address the issue immediately to prevent health risks.

Garage Water Removal Cost In Manassas, VA
The cost of garage water removal in Manassas, VA can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team provides free estimates and works with most insurance companies to make the process as seamless as possible. Here are some estimated price ranges for common garage water removal services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Drying equipment rental | $100 – $500 | Duration of rental, type of equipment needed |
| Mold remediation |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of mold growth, size of affected area |
| Structural repairs |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of structural damage, type of repairs needed |
| Containment services |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Inspection and assessment | $100 – $500 | Complexity of the situation, type of equipment needed |
